Sustainable Building Systems and Construction for Designers, Second Edition, continues to be the best resource for viewing building construction and its systems through the lens of sustainability. As a practicing architect and an interior designer, author Lisa M. Tucker covers all systems including structural, mechanical, electrical and lighting, plumbing, and interior building systems as they relate to sustainability and interior design. The technical kwledge and vocabulary presented in the text allows interior designers, architects, engineers, and contractors to communicate effectively with each other while collaborating on projects. This new edition -- produced in an easier-to-use format - contains the latest information on LEED, ADA, Net Zero construction, and sustainable construction practices.

Author Biography
Lisa M. Tucker is a practicing interior designer and Associate Professor of Interior Design in the School of Architecture and Design at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University (Virginia Tech), United States. In 2012, she assumed the position of IDEC President.
